- ABSTRACT: This study examined the association between moral injury (MI) and religiosity, the modifying effects of PTSD severity on this relationship, and the receptivity to a spiritual intervention in 103 Active Duty U.S. Military (ADM). Demographic, military, religious, physical, psychosocial, and behavioral characteristics were assessed in a convenience sample of ADM. Over 84% reported high levels of one or more MI symptom and 52% indicated 4 or more symptoms at this severity level. Religiosity was inversely related to MI in bivariate analyses ( r = -.20, p < .05), although this relationship was explained by age in multivariate analyses. PTSD severity did not moderate this relationship, although it tended to be stronger in older participants with more severe PTSD ( r = -.30, p < 0.15). Among those with significant PTSD, two-thirds were interested in a spiritually-integrated treatment for their MI. Symptoms of MI were common in these ADM. Although religiosity was not associated with MI, the majority were interested in a spiritual approach to their symptoms.
